Output ec1165aaa2515d6813e18a1a6a2539210926fa5a5893cab83fd0e48894e18be5:0

value
26069348
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 27f726689e288f42955c293f5cf44415ec859cf4 OP_EQUALVERIFY OP_CHECKSIG
address
14eKRmUUYeB7ucGwemTgx6NZ2xGC7mDVGK
transaction
ec1165aaa2515d6813e18a1a6a2539210926fa5a5893cab83fd0e48894e18be5
spent
true